#585d55 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#585d55 is composed of 34.5% red, 36.5%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 8.6% yellow and 63.5% black. It has a hue angle of 97.5 degrees, a saturation of 4.5% and a lightness of 34.9%. #585d55 color hex could be obtained by blending #b0baaa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

#585d55 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#585d55 has RGB values of R:88, G:93, B:85 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0, Y:0.09,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 5791061.
